How can I improve my aiming high?

Aiming High: How to get the most out of hobbies and interests but still keep your energy levels up

  1. Define your goals.
  2. Break your goals down into steps.
  3. Give yourself the freedom to change direction.
  4. Define a realistic time-frame.
  5. Schedule, schedule, schedule!
  6. Build in downtime and rest.
  7. Listen to your body and mind.

What happens when you aim high in life?

When you aim high, you will need to think creatively to achieve it. This is because if you do what you have always been doing, you will always be getting back the same old results. Hence, if you want to make a big change, you need to dream big and aim high, and then think creatively about how to reach the big goal.

How do you use aimaim trainer?

Aim Trainer. Click the targets as quickly and accurately as you can. This tests reflexes and hand-eye coordination. Once you’ve clicked 30 targets, your score and average time per target will be displayed. Scores in this test are slower than the simple reaction time test, because you must react and then move the cursor.
